Цифровой спектроанализатор
Иллюстрации
Показать всеРеферат
Союз Советских
Социалистических
Республик
ОП ИСАНИ Е
ИЗОБРЕТЕН ИЯ
К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
G 01 В 23/16
9Ье7дараеаиный комитет
СССР. ао калаи иэооретекий н открытий (5З) УД К 621.317. .757 (0888) Опубликовано 30.08 81. Бюллетень Рй 32
Дата опубликования описания 3008.81 (72) Авторы изобретения
М. М. Барашков, Ю. П. Гнучев, М. И. 1фалыкин и А. П. Мартын >в
$ (71) Заявитель (54) ЦИФРОВОЙ СПЕКТРОАНАЛИЗАТОР
Изобретение относится к измерительной тех-1 нике и может быть использовано в радиопеленгации, радиолокации и других областях техники, где необходимо проводить анализ спектра сигналов, Известны анализаторы. спектра, построенные на использовании быстрого преобразования Фурье и содержащие аналого-цифровые преобразователи, умножители, сумматоры, преобразователи кодов, логические элементы, блоки памяти, соединенные по схеме процессора {1).
Недостатком этих анализаторов являются черезмерно большие затраты оборудования в случаях, если преобразование необходимо производить в реальном масштабе времени, либо недостаточное быстродействие.
Известен цифровой спектроаналиэатор, в ко- ° тором используется дискретное преобразование
Фурье, содержащий блок синхронизации, анало
ro-цифровок преобразователь, блок умножения, блоки постоянной, динамической и долговременной памяти, блок управления адресом выборки, сумматоры, дешифратор, формирователь, блок вычисления спектральных коэффициентов и управляемые вентили 12).
Недостатком известного устройства является низкая точность, которая обусловлена мешающим влиянием боковых лепестков при обработке прямоугольного радиоимпульса и малое быстродействие, определяемое операцией умножения и формирования опорных функций.
Кроме того, известное устройство не позволяет измерять фаэовое распределение спектральных составляннцих сигнала.
Цель изобретения — повышение точности и. быстродействия.
Укаэанная цель достигается тем, что цифровой спектроанализатор, .содержащий аналогоцифровые преобразователи, сумматор, блок управления и синхронизации и блок вычисления, снабжен m ° -n смесителями, синтезатором гетеродинных сигналов, m блоками запоминания и коммутации, блоком преобразования информации, двухэарядным счетчиком, блоком весовой обработки, блоком коммутации выборок, блоком анализа знака, сдвигающим регистром, счетчиком выборок и элементом сравнения, I
859950 l0
20
ЭО
40
45 причем первые входы всех смесителей соединены, вторые входы подсоединены соответственно к выходам синтезатора гетеродинных сигналов, а выходы каждого из m групп смесителей соединены соответственно с входами блоков коммутации, выходы каждого из m блоков запоминания и коммутации через соответствующий аналого-цифровой преобразователь подсоединены к входам блока преобразования информации, управляющие входы блоков запоминания и коммутации соединены с одним из выходов блока управления н синхронизации и через счетчик выборок — с одним из входов элемента сравнения, а через двухзарядный счетчик — с одным иэ входов блока анализа знака, второй вход которого соединен с знаковым выходом блока преобразования ийформации, выход которого через блок весовой обработки соединен с одним из входов блока коммутации выборок, второй вход которого соединен с выходом блока анализа знака, а выход — с одним нз входов сумматора, второй вход которого через сдвигающий регистр присоединен к его выходу и одному из входов блока выщсления, второй вход которого соединен с выходом элемента сравнения, своим вторым входом подсоединенного ко второму выходу блока управления и синхронизации, третий, четвертый, пятый и шестой выходы которого соединены соответственно с входамн синхронизации блока преобразования информации, управляющими входами аналогоцифровых преобразователей, синтезатора гетеродинных сигналов и блока весовой обработки, Структурная схема цифрового спектроаналиsàtopa приведена на чертеже, Цифровой спектроацаяиэатор содержит следующие функциональные узлы, смеснтелн
1 — ll — l — m — n, синтезатор 2 гетеродиш1ых сигналов, .блоки 3-1 — 3 — m, аналого-цифровые преобразователи 4 — 1 — 4 -m, блок 5 преобразования информации, двухзарядный счетчик 6, блок 7 весовой обработки 7, блок 8 коммутации выборок, блок 9 анализа знака, сумматор
10, сдвигающий регистр 11, счетчик 12 выборогс, элемент 13 сравнения, блок 14 вычисления и блок 15 управления и синхронизации.
Устройство работает следующим образом.
На первые входы смесителей 1-11 — 1 — m — n поступает анализируемый сигнал 1, а .на вто50 рые входы — гетеродинпые сигналы от синтезатора 2 гетеродинных сигналов с частотами 1 ;—, Гетеродинные частоты формируются синf Ф-n тезатором 2 гетеродинных сигналов в соответствии со следующим выражением:
= f<> + ((n — 1) + (m — 1)М)Ы, где М вЂ” величина расстановки фильо тровых сигналов по частоте;
n = 1, 2 ., Й вЂ” номер смесителя в группе;
m = 1, 2 ... М вЂ” номер группы смесителей;
f0 — начальная частота, Величина Ь1 задается от блока 15 управления и синхронизации и поступает на синтезатор
2 гетеродинных сигналов. Начальные фазы гетеродинных сигналов в момент начала измерения устанавливаются равными нулю. Преобразованные сигналы от смесителей 1 — ll — 1 — 1 — n u
1 — m-1 — 1 — m-n поступают соответственно на блоки 3 — 1 — 3 — m запоминания и коммуТации выборок, где производится дискретизация и запоминание мгновенных значений выборок сигнала по импульсу кодирования Т поступающему от блока 15 управления и синхронизации. Запомненные величины выборок последовательно во времени в каждой группе и параллельно по группам с частотой n ° Т,< подаются на входы соответствующих аналого-цифровых преобразователей 4 — 1 — 4 — m, где производится преобразование запомненных выборок в код Х "ч. Число смесителей в группе к определяется следуюши соотношением: и А
1 иъм где Ьt — интервал дискретизации; т — время преобразования аналогоИЪМ цифрового преобразователя.
Коды выборок Х roc выхода аналого-цифровых преобразователей 4 — 1 — 4 — m поступают на блок 5 преобразования информации, на выходе которого с тактом тпТ образуются последовательно во времени выборки Х,, мо ии дули которых поступают на блок 7 весовой обработки, где производится их умножение на весовые коэффициенты а„, апроксимирующие заданную весовую функцию (например, функцию Хэмминга). Прямые и инверсные коды а, X К" поступают на блок коммутации выборок 8, управление которым производится выходным сигналом с блока.9 анализа знака, на первый вход которого поступает знак выборок Х, а на второй его вход меандр от дьухразрядного счетчика 6 с частотой, равной 1/4 Т, и определяющей знак опорных функций. На выходе блока 8 коммутации выборок 8 образуются прямые или обратные коИ1И
ЛЬ1 в зависимости от произведения знака Хк и знака опорных функций, то есть на выходе блока 8 коммутации выборок образуются произведения выборок сигнала на опорные функции а, Х к" coscv kit и а Хк sitmp kit, причем cos
",„«и= 2 а„Х " СОВМ К, К=О
859950 где P — число выборок в интервале накопления.
Время операции умножения значения выборки сигнала на выборку опорной функции опрепеляется одним тактом работы сумматора 10, таким образом, число групп М можно определить по формуле кс,, где г — время работы сумматора 10.
Число P задается с блока 15 управления и синхронизации, которое поступает в виде кода. на один из входов элемента 13 сравнения, а на другой вход которого выдается текущий код числа выборок со счетчика 12 выборок.
С момента поступления импульса сравнения от элемента 13 сравнения на блок 14 вычисления производится вычисление амплитуды и фазы сигнала в m — n-ом фильтровом канале по значениям Д гн В,„,„, поступающим с сумматора 10 по следующим формулам: и -м
Ч = оi-сt.g—
Ю-и 1 и-И
0 „- . д, Предлагаемый цифровой спектроаналиэатор, благодаря простой перестройке, может быть применен для исследования сигналов с различной разрешающей способностью. Последнее достигается выбором различного числа выборок.
Цифровой спектроанализатор позволяет производить измерение фазовых сдвигов между различными составляющими спектра исследуемого сигнала, при этом точность и быстродействие выше, чем у известного.
Формула изобретения
Цифровой спектроанализатор, содержащий аналого-цифровые преобразователи, сумматор, блок управления и синхронизации и блок вы. числения,отличающийся тем,что, с целью повышения точности быстродействия, ои снабжен т и смесителями, синтезатором гетеродинных сигналов, m блоками запомина40
Источники информации, принятые во внимание при экспертизе с
1. Авторское свидетельство СССР; Р 607213, кл. G 06 F 7/38. 1975.
В = Е 1 ), 61ИЩ) К1 t K=@
6 ния и коммутации, блоком преобразования информации, двухраэрядным счетчиком, блоком весовой обработки, блоком коммутации выборок, блоком анализа знака, сдвигающим регистром, счетчиком выборок и элементом сравнения, причем первые входы всех смесителей соединены, вторые входы подсоединены соответственно к выходам синтезатора гетеродиниых сигналов, а вйходы каждого из m групп смесителей соединены соответственно с входами блоков коммутации, выходы каждого из m блоков запоминания и коммутации через соответствующий аналого-цифровой преобразователь подсоединены к входам блока преобразования информации, управляющие входы блоков запоминания и коммутации соединены с одним иэ выходов блока управления и синхронизации и через счетчик выборок — с одним из входов элемента сравнения, а через двухзарядный счетчик — с одним из входов блока анализа знака, второй вход которого соединен с знаковым выходом блока преобразования информации, выход которого через блок весовой обработки со.. единен с одним из входов блока коммутации д выборок, второй вход которого соединен с выходом блока анализа знака, а выход — с од. ним из входов сумматора, второй вход которого через сдвигающий регистр присоединен к его выходу и одному из входов блока вычиси ления, второй вход которого соединен с выходом элемента сравнения, своим вторым входом подсоединенного ко второму выходу блока управления и синхронизации, третий, четвертый, пятый и шестой выходы которого соединены соответственно с входами син;;ронизации блока преобразования информации, управляющими . входами аналого-цифровых преобразователей, синтезатора гетеродинных сигналов и блока весовой обработки. (2. Авторское свидетельство СССР И 634З9, кл. G 01 и 23 00, 1976.
859950
Составитель А, Орлов
Редактор М. Лысогорова- Техред А. БабинецКорректор Л. Иван
Подписное
Филиал ППП "Патент", г. Ужгород, ул. Проектная, 4
Заказ 7540/68 Тираж 732
ВНИИПИ Государственного комитета СССР по делам изобретений и открытий
113035, Москва, Ж-35, Раушская наб., д. 4/5